Default Can't run won't run

I decided to upgrade to the latest version of L/W. The installation (says it) runs fine. But when I try to run the program it unexpectedly quits with a type 1 error. No matter how much memory I allocate, this happens and I've tried the usual things: reinstall, clean install, redownload...

The older version worked OK.

I'm running OS9.2.2 on a G4.

Any ideas?


Mark

http://docs.info.apple.com/article.html?artnum=55743 says that's a memory error, and to also look for an extensions conflict. Allocate LW as much memory as you can (I've set mine for 100 megs when in OS 9). I'm waiting for an answer from pro support about how much memory is optimal, and for advice on how much to give the Apple Applet Runner (in the MRJ 2.2.5 folder). I've given MRJ 64 megs too, but I don't know if that helps.

Hi Mark. Here's the answer from Pro Support
Quote:
It really does not matter how much memory is allocated for LimeWire, as long as you have at least 128MB RAM installed on your system. You do not need to do anything to the Apple Applet Runner, to get LimeWire working.
So looks like an extension conflict would be the next area to try, since you already cleaned out all the old stuff and tried a fresh install.

Try turning off Fax extensions first.
btw--Apple modified the MRJ page recently http://docs.info.apple.com/article.html?artnum=120209
Maybe reinstall MRJ 2.2.5?
